Contingency Fees
An experienced asbestos lawyer is aware of how to secure the highest compensation for their clients. They accomplish this by assembling a team of experts and conducting an investigation into every aspect of the case including mesothelioma litigation techniques employed by asbestos companies. A knowledgeable asbestos lawyer is prepared to bring your case to trial if needed. This will put them in better position to negotiate with insurance companies and defendants and ensure that your rights are protected.
A lengthy asbestos lawsuit can be stressful An asbestos lawyer should try their best to alleviate your stress. A contingency fee is one of the most commonly used methods they employ to accomplish this. In a contingency fee arrangement the lawyer and support staff only get paid when they win the case. This means they take on the entire risk and only get paid in the event that they win. This arrangement is more reasonable than billing per hour and allows a person who has no money to hire a competent asbestos law lawyer.

Trials
Asbestos-related victims usually opt to file lawsuits rather than deal with the companies accountable for their exposure. The aim is to get compensation for medical expenses, Asbestos Claim lost income, and other losses that are not economic, such as pain and discomfort. A trial lawyer can help you with your case and gather the necessary evidence.
Some companies that used to use asbestos are no longer in business and have declared bankruptcy. They are still accountable for the damage caused by their asbestos-based product. Asbestos victims can file claims through trust funds for bankruptcy set up for their compensation.
Lawyers who have extensive experience in mesothelioma lawsuits can prepare and file these claims. They can also represent families of people who died because of asbestos exposure. A mesothelioma law firm will analyze the specifics of your particular circumstance and provide you with advice on how to proceed.
Mesothelioma litigation is extremely complicated. Plaintiffs must present compelling evidence to prove their illness and identifies the companies that are responsible for their exposure. In order to do this they must submit comprehensive medical records, laboratory tests and other evidence to the court for a review. Lawyers who specialize in asbestos litigation are able to prepare the evidence and present it to the court in a way that is compelling and convincing.
